WHO WE ARE…
An innovative and cooperative program between Carlsbad schools and the AHLF to awaken in our children the need to appreciate and care for the natural environment.

WHAT WE DO…
Provide “hands-on” demonstration classes which stress responsible interaction with our natural surroundings and create an awareness of the impact of day-to-day human activities.

HOW WE DO IT…
By providing a unique environmental educational experience which includes:
• Hands-on learning experiences in a small group format with a low student-teacher ratio.
• A comprehensive, in-depth, participatory curriculum aligned with California State academic standards.
• 4 visits and 18 hours of on-site instruction per student at the Lagoon Discovery Center in one academic year (3rd grade).
• Integration of professional “edutainers” during the lunch break to enhance and complement each day’s subject matter.
• Incorporation of innovative teaching tools such as the “Jeopardy” game and authentic ethnic and historic “props”.
• Participation by local Native Americans.

LAGOON HISTORY & ARCHAEOLOGY
• Immersion into the history and culture of early lagoon inhabitants.
• Discovering “artifacts” through a mock “dig”.
• Learning about Native American rock art and petroglyphs.

CALIFORNIA NATIVE PLANTS
The importance of native plants as they relate to:
• ethnobotany
• critical wildlife habitat
• water conservation

WATERSHEDS & WETLANDS
• Importance of a healthy watershed for both wildlife and human existence.
• Negative consequences of disappearing wetlands.

BIRDS & MIGRATION
• Migrating birds face many hazards in their seasonal journeys.
• Many species are endangered and numbers are greatly reduced due to human activities and disappearing habitat.

OUR GOALS
• To enrich our children’s understanding and appreciation for critical conservation issues.
• To promote a love of nature and a life-long awareness of the need for responsible environmental stewardship.
• To offer specialized curriculums for 3rd, 4th and 5th grades.

EMPHASIS ON QUALITY
In its first year of existence, our program received the award for Outstanding Science-Based Educational Program given each year by the Carlsbad Chamber of Commerce.
